If you get logged out right after logging in

Posted: Fri Jun 26, 2009 4:34 am
by Gorwyn
If you get logged out immediately after logging in, please clear all your browser data.
  • In firfox goto tools>clear private data> to be sure just enable it all (except Browsing History \ Downloads and Saved Passwords).

    For IE users please goto internet options>general>settings under history. Do the same, enable everything and remove the preserver favorite data and clear it.
If not, ping an Officer in game.

Also make sure you are always on www.lordsofkarma.net. I had the issue this morning as well, and it's because the cookies are set to save to "www.lordsofkarma.net", but not "lordsofkarma.net".

You can also fix this in phpbb3 by changing the cookie domain to ".lordsofkarma.net". (the leading period is not a typo). Then it will work for both domains :)
